Biometric security has moved past just fingerprints and deal with recognition to vein-based authentication. Unfortunately, hackers have already determined a way to crack that, too. Based to Motherboard, security experts at the Chaos Connection Congress hacking conference in Leipzig, Germany showed a new model wax hand that will they used to eliminate a vein authentication program by using a wax model palm.

Vein authentication typically runs on the computer system to check the shape, size in addition to location of a person's veins in their hands. Those patterns have in order to be identified each moment the machine scans the person's hand. To be able to fool that will security check, the experts took 2, 500 photographs of a hand utilizing a modified SLR camera that will had the infrared filtration removed to better spotlight veins under the pores and skin. They then took individuals photographs and created a wax hand with the information on the person's veins toned right in. That wax mock-up was enough to be able to bypass the vein authentication system.

To be very clear, the method employed by the security researchers isn't the one which an average could easily replicate. Even though the researchers said photos from as far away because five meters (about sixteen feet) are good adequate, snapping enough to make a reliable model would be a challenge without lots associated with use of the hand inside question. That is a more extensive cracking process than, say, fingerprint ID that may potentially be hacked basically by lifting a individual's fingerprint from an item they have touched. It still presents a problem that security systems can end up being manipulated with cheap and readily available materials.
